WebA Geospatial database is a database to store geographic data (such as countries, cities, etc.). It is optimized for geospatial queries and geometric operations. A wide column, key-value, document, or relational database with geospatial queries is commonly used for this purpose: PostGIS extension to PostgreSQL; GeoJSON objects in MongoDB Web24 aug. 2024 · Distributed Database Systems. In a NoSQL type distributed database system, multiple computers, or nodes, work together to give an impression of a single working database unit to the user. They store the data in these multiple nodes. And each of these nodes runs an instance of the database server and they communicate with each …

Web15 mrt. 2024 · MongoDB stores data in JSON-like documents that can vary in structure, offering a dynamic, flexible schema. MongoDB was also designed for high availability and scalability, with built-in replication and auto-sharding.
